When a current of 5mA5 \,mA is passed through a galvanometer having a coil of resistance 15Ω15 \, \Omega, it shows full scale deflection. The value of the resistance to be put in series with the galvanometer to convert it into a voltmeter of range 010V0-10 \,V is :

A

1.985×103Ω1.985 \times 10^3 \, \Omega

B

2.045×103Ω2.045 \times 10^3 \, \Omega

C

2.535×103Ω2.535 \times 10^3 \, \Omega

D

4.005×103Ω4.005 \times 10^3 \, \Omega

Answer

1.985×103Ω1.985 \times 10^3 \, \Omega

Explanation

Solution

ig=5×103Ai_g = 5 \times 10^{-3} A
G=15ΩG = 15 \, \Omega
Let series resistance be R.
V=ig(R+G)V = i_g (R + G)
10=5×103(R+15)10 = 5 \times 10^{-3} (R + 15)
R=200015=1985=1.985×103ΩR = 2000 - 15 = 1985 = 1.985 \times 10^3 \, \Omega
